Let's start with the places. 4 is in the ten-thousands place, 7 is in the thousands place, 6 is in the hundreds place, 2 is in the tens place, and 4 is in the ones place.
We want to round to the thousands, 7, so we need to look at the digit just to the right, the 6. If the number is 5 or greater you round up to 8. If it is less than 5, we stay at 7. 6 is greater than 5, so we round up to 8. Leave everything to the left of the 7 in the original number the same and make everything to the right 0. So your final answer is 48,000.
